HIP 39397
HIP 39397 is a B-type (Blue-White) star.
At a distance of roughly 1,744 light-years, HIP 39397 is a distant star lying deep within the Milky Way galaxy.
HIP 39397 is classified as a spectral class B star (B-type (Blue-White)) on the Harvard spectral classification system.
HIP 39397 has an apparent magnitude of +9.09, placing it beyond naked-eye visibility. A good pair of binoculars or a small telescope is required to observe this star. Observers will note its blue hue, which corresponds to a B-V color index of -0.100.
